The President of the United States during the launch of Sputnik was Dwight D. Eisenhower. Sputnik, the first artificial satellite, was launched by the Soviet Union on October 4, 1957. This event marked the beginning of the space race between the United States and the Soviet Union, significantly impacting U.S. science and education policies in the following years.
